What color paint daubs should the rear shocks be for a 67 Coupe, San Jose, built April 67, with a 289 auto, AC?

Title: Re: Rear shock paint daubs
Post by: T Lea on July 06, 2010, 10:00:58 AM
Checked about 10 build sheets I have from C codes I have beteen 203000 and 209000 which is probably around your VIN. Mine are all NJ cars but I don't think results are much different for SJ. All had red as the identifier (front shocks too) It made no difference on the shocks whether or not the cars had AC (4 with, 6 without)

Post by: J_Speegle on July 06, 2010, 09:18:15 PM
Would agree that red was used on a 289 as long as it was not a GT - red was the base/bottom end of the shocks that year

Is the "red" identification mark used on a 302 as well?  Looking for shock ID info on an April 03, 68 SJ built "J" code with AC, VIN 155xxx.


As Tim asked - GT or not GT? Also - what body style ?
Title: Re: Rear shock paint daubs
Post by: Murf on July 07, 2010, 10:13:47 AM
GT coupe.  Automatic
Title: Re: Rear shock paint daubs
Post by: J_Speegle on July 08, 2010, 12:12:15 AM
GT coupe.  Automatic

Looks like brown daubs for that application
